<h3>What is a cyclic quadrilateral?</h3>

A cyclic quadrilateral is a quadrilateral which has all its four vertices lying on a circle. It is also called as inscribed quadrilateral.

Its main property is that the sum of opposite angles of inscribed quadrilateral is always 180 degrees.
